Cephalopoda - Pseudorthocerida - Spyroceratidae
Full reference: J. K. Zhao, X. L. Liang, and Z. G. Zheng. 1978. Late Permian cephalopods of south China. Palaeontologica Sinica, New Series B 154(12):1-194
Belongs to Lopingoceras according to X. L. Liang 1984
See also Zhao et al. 1978
Sister taxa: Lopingoceras acutanolatum, Lopingoceras bicinctum, Lopingoceras lopingense
Type specimen: NIGP 14806. Its type locality is Dushan Section, Changxing Fm, Guangde County, which is in a Changhsingian carbonate limestone in the Changxing Formation of China.
Ecology: fast-moving nektonic carnivore
Average measurements (in mm): shell diameter 17.9
Distribution:
• Permian of China (3 collections)
Total: 3 collections each including a single occurrence
